I chose the Kindle DX for all the reasons in the Kindle ads, but I wanted this larger version because I'm a fast reader and didn't want to constantly have to hit the Next button. I've had it for almost a year now, I use it almost every day, and my eyes never get tired the way they would if the screen were backlit.
I have a plain Kindle (don't remember the model name) and use it for reading books. I recently purchased the Kindle Fire. I read a lot of magazines so I got it for that reason. The only thing I wasn't expecting was how heavy it is. I read at night, in bed, and bought a case that it can be propped in so that I don't have to hold it. I'm looking forward to getting all of my magazine subscriptions on it so I can cut down on the stack and on killing so many trees!
